Ceiling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When to Call a Pro

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Visible water damage Maybe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to prevent secondary damage.
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ls) No Yes Hidden damage can spread quickly, and a pro can detect it before it’s too late.
Small, contained leak Maybe Maybe If the leak is small and contained, you might be able to fix it yourself, but be sure to dry the area thoroughly to prevent mold growth.
Large, complex water damage No Yes Large, complex water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ure a safe and efficient cleanup.
Health risks (e.g., mold growth) No Yes Health risks need professional attention to prevent further complications and ensure a safe environment.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air Cost in Beech Island, SC

Prices Vary Based on Severity, Size, and Local Conditions. The cost of ceiling water damage repair in Beech Island, SC,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free, and our technicians will assess your property to provide a customized quote.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Damage assessment and water remov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Sanitizing and cleaning $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.
Final inspection and rep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ions.

Exact Pricing Depends on an On-Site Assessment. While our estimates provide a general idea of the costs involved, the final price will depend on an on-site assessment and evaluation of your property.
